This management level position oversees multiple teams at the assigned Logistics Field Operation location, and may supervise warehouse and inventory teams as needed. This position is not eligible for visa sponsorship.
RESPONSIBILITIES
Oversee day-to-day transportation operations needs at assigned locations in coordination with other site leaders.
Participate in the development of site specific goals and objectives, and ensure alignment and effective execution within the site.
Review and evaluate daily route schedules and work with Logistics Operations Planning and Scheduling to address issues and deficiencies.
Providing mentoring and accountability to, direct reports and succession planning through coaching, leadership development and training, and performance management.
Ensure work areas meet or exceed applicable workplace safety standards, including yard cleanliness and, completing GEMBA walks. (Gemba translates to "where the work is")
Ensure timely and effective communication with internal teams.
As needed, coordinate and monitor the movement of inventory on the ground through the warehouse workflow; evaluate and distribute work and assigned shifts to meet business needs.
WORKING CONDITIONS
Ability to safely perform physical requirements of the position, including: frequently move in and out of vehicles; frequently stand, bend, twist, stoop, and squat; regularly walk 75’; regularly climb ladders and ramps of up to 10’; regularly work up to 10’ above ground; continually sit for 10 hours; regularly push, pull and lift 20 lbs, and periodically lift up to 60 lbs.
Ability to work in an environment that may be cold, hot, noisy, dusty, and wet and may have fumes or odors due to vehicle maintenance. Ability to work outdoors in various weather conditions such as: rain, snow, heat, etc.
Flexibility to work overtime, nights, weekends and holidays as needed.
Ability to work in an office environment, with extensive use of computers, including the ability to sit for up to 4 or more hours.
REQUIREMENTS
2 years of actual people leadership experience and 4 years of logistics or supply chain experience OR Bachelor's Degree in related fields.
Demonstrable experience leading or developing people (in either formal or informal roles), including managing CDL drivers.
Transportation experience, which may include driving a vehicle transporter or tractor trailer, or equivalent Military experience preferred.
